What is a from home RN?

A work from home RN (Registered Nurse) is a licensed nurse who performs their job duties remotely, often through telehealth platforms. These nurses provide care, support, and education to patients over the phone or via video calls instead of in-person visits. Their responsibilities may include triage, case management, patient education, and coordinating care with other healthcare professionals. This role allows nurses to use their clinical expertise without being physically present in a healthcare facility.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a from home RN, and why are they important?

To thrive as a From Home RN, you need a valid RN license, strong clinical judgment, and experience in telehealth or remote patient care. Familiarity with telehealth platforms, electronic health records (EHRs), and secure communication systems is typically required. Excellent communication, self-motivation, and time management are crucial soft skills for building trust with patients and collaborating with remote teams. These abilities ensure safe, effective patient care and seamless workflow in a virtual healthcare environment.

What are some common challenges faced by from home RNs, and how can they overcome them?

Work-from-home RNs often face challenges such as maintaining clear communication with patients and healthcare teams, managing time effectively without direct supervision, and ensuring patient privacy in a remote setting. To overcome these, it's important to establish a dedicated, private workspace, use secure telehealth platforms, and stay organized with digital tools. Regular check-ins with team members and ongoing training in telehealth best practices can also help remote RNs deliver high-quality care and feel connected to their colleagues.

What is the difference between From Home Rn vs From Home Lpn?

AspectFrom Home RnFrom Home Lpn
CredentialsRegistered Nurse (RN) licenseLicensed Practical Nurse (LPN) license
Work EnvironmentHome healthcare, hospitals, clinicsHome healthcare, long-term care facilities
Job ResponsibilitiesAssessments, care planning, complex patient careBasic patient care, medication administration
Industry UsageWidely used in healthcare settings requiring advanced skillsCommon in home health and long-term care

From Home Rn and From Home Lpn roles both involve providing patient care at home, but RNs typically handle more complex assessments and care planning due to their advanced training. LPNs focus on basic patient care and medication administration. The choice depends on the required level of expertise and patient needs.

How can a registered nurse make money from home?

A registered nurse can make money from home by providing telehealth consultations, remote patient monitoring, or health coaching. These roles often require relevant certifications, strong communication skills, and familiarity with telemedicine platforms.

What are the best remote registered nurse jobs?

The best remote registered nurse jobs include telehealth nursing, case management, and utilization review roles, which often require strong communication skills and relevant certifications. These positions typically involve providing patient care, education, or coordination services via phone or online platforms and may require experience with electronic health records. They offer flexible schedules and the ability to work from home, making them popular options for RNs seeking remote work.

What kind of nursing can I do from home?

From Home RNs typically perform telehealth nursing, providing patient assessments, education, and care coordination remotely. They use electronic health records and communication tools to support patients without in-person visits, often requiring nursing licensure and strong communication skills.

We are seeking a compassionate and experienced Registered Nurse (RN) to provide skilled nursing care to patients in their homes. The RN will assess patient needs, develop and implement individualized Plans of Care, coordinate services with the interdisciplinary team, educate patients and families, and ensure high-quality, compliant patient care.

The ideal candidate will have strong Home Health experience, OASIS expertise, and Homecare Homebase (HCHB) experience, along with the ability to work independently and travel locally.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Assess home health and/or hospice patients in stable and emergent situations to identify physical, psychosocial, and environmental needs.
  • Develop, implement, document, and evaluate individualized Plans of Care (POC).
  • Collect and incorporate physical, psychological, social, spiritual, and cultural information into the patient's care plan.
  • Maintain accurate, timely, and complete clinical documentation and patient records.
  • Provide skilled nursing care while following appropriate infection-control and OSHA standards.
  • Educate patients and families regarding medications, diet, treatment plans, home safety, disease management, and self-care.
  • Supervise and provide clinical direction to HHA/STNA/LVN staff to ensure continuity and quality of care.
  • Assess and reassess pain and implement appropriate pain-management interventions.
  • Coordinate referrals to appropriate agencies and healthcare providers as needed.
  • Monitor assigned cases for compliance with third-party payer requirements.
  • Participate in assigned on-call responsibilities and provide support to patients and families as required.
  • Serve as a liaison between patients/families, physicians, administration, and interdisciplinary team members.
  • Participate in interdisciplinary team meetings and other required meetings.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.

Required Skills & Competencies:

  • Strong clinical assessment and patient-care skills.
  • Ability to respond appropriately to patient and family needs in varied home-care settings.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Knowledge of medications and safe medication administration.
  • Knowledge and competency in venipuncture and IV care.
  • Competency in wound assessment, measurement, treatment of surgical wounds and pressure injuries.
  • Ability to administer inhalation therapy and perform phlebotomy for outpatient laboratory testing.
  • Ability to develop and initiate bowel and bladder training programs when appropriate.
  • Experience with indwelling catheters, drains, and other home-care equipment.
  • Ability to safely utilize durable medical equipment commonly used in the home.
  • Strong organizational and time-management skills.
  • Ability to prioritize tasks and work effectively in stressful situations.
  • Ability to work independently as well as collaboratively with an interdisciplinary team.
  • Commitment to professional growth, competency, and continuing education.
  • Ability to maintain patient confidentiality.
  • Flexibility to travel locally and work a flexible schedule.

Required Qualifications:

  • Current state RN license โ€“ Required
  • 1โ€“2 years of Registered Nurse experience in a clinical care setting โ€“ Required
  • 2+ years of Home Health experience โ€“ Required
  • Homecare Homebase (HCHB) experience โ€“ Required
  • OASIS experience โ€“ Required
  • Current CPR certification โ€“ Required
  • Current driver's license โ€“ Required
  • Reliable transportation and valid auto insurance โ€“ Required
  • Graduate of an accredited Associate Degree in Nursing (ADN) or Nursing Diploma program โ€“ Required
